1. Italian Pasta:
Italian cuisine is renowned for its pasta dishes, and there is a wide variety to explore. From the classic spaghetti alla carbonara to the creamy fettuccine Alfredo, the Italians have perfected the art of pasta. Each region has its own specialty, such as the Bolognese ragu from Emilia-Romagna or the pesto Genovese from Liguria. The versatility of pasta makes it a staple dish that can be enjoyed in countless ways.

2. Indian Butter Chicken:
Indian cuisine is known for its rich and aromatic flavors. Butter chicken, also called Murgh Makhani, is a popular dish from the northern region of Punjab. It consists of succulent chicken pieces marinated in a spiced yogurt sauce, cooked in a creamy tomato-based gravy. Served with naan bread or rice, this dish is a testament to the complexity of Indian spices and the art of blending them together.

3. French Coq au Vin:
France is renowned for its sophisticated cuisine, and coq au vin is a classic example of French gastronomy. This dish features chicken braised in red wine, usually Burgundy, along with onions, mushrooms, and bacon. The slow cooking process infuses the meat with the flavors of the wine, resulting in tender and aromatic chicken. Coq au vin is typically served with crusty bread or mashed potatoes.

4. Chinese Peking Duck:
Peking duck is a Chinese dish that originated in Beijing and has gained international recognition. The dish consists of a whole duck roasted until the skin becomes crispy and golden. The meat is then thinly sliced and served with Chinese pancakes, spring onions, cucumber, and hoisin sauce. The combination of flavors and textures makes Peking duck a delightful culinary experience.

5. Spanish Paella:
Paella is a celebrated dish from Spain that represents the vibrant and diverse flavors of the Mediterranean. Originating from the region of Valencia, this rice-based dish is traditionally cooked in a large shallow pan. The ingredients can vary, but the most common version includes rice, saffron, chicken, rabbit, and a variety of seafood such as prawns and mussels. The result is a colorful and flavorful one-pot meal that showcases the bounty of the sea.

6. Mexican Tacos:
Tacos are a versatile and beloved Mexican street food that has gained popularity worldwide. The basis of a taco is a tortilla, made from corn or flour, filled with various ingredients. From carne asada (grilled beef) to al pastor (marinated pork), tacos can be customized according to personal preference. Topped with fresh salsa, guacamole, and a squeeze of lime, tacos are a delightful explosion of flavors.

7. Moroccan Tagine:
A tagine is a traditional Moroccan stew named after the clay pot in which it is cooked. This slow-cooked dish is a flavorful combination of meat, vegetables, and fragrant spices. From lamb and apricots to chicken and olives, tagines can be prepared with various ingredients. The unique blend of spices such as cumin, ginger, and saffron creates a tantalizing aroma that transports you to the bustling souks of Morocco.
